Types of Telephone Systems

When choosing a telephone system for your company, it's crucial to comprehend the various types on the market. Traditional landline systems, often referred to as PSTN, are still widely used by many companies. These solutions rely on physical wires and provide dependable voice communication. However, they can be costly to maintain and lack the adaptability that modern systems offer.

Voice over Internet Protocol systems are growing increasingly favored among companies. They leverage the web to send calls, allowing for enhanced flexibility and often lower costs. VoIP systems can easily integrate with multiple applications, making them an appealing option for businesses seeking to enhance communication. Additionally, they can support a variety of capabilities such as call recording, video conferencing, and voicemail to email.

Cloud-based phone systems are another choice for companies, especially for those with distributed teams or adaptive working arrangements. These solutions do not require any tangible phones or equipment; instead, calls are directed through the web. Virtual systems allow businesses to maintain a professional appearance with attributes like local phone numbers and virtual receptionists, all while providing the ease of mobility. Choosing the appropriate system relies on your distinct business needs and operational requirements.

Essential Elements to Take into Account

When selecting a telephone system for your organization, one of the most critical features to examine is audio quality. A dependable phone system should provide clear audio and few disruptions. Look for systems that utilize state-of-the-art technology, such as VoIP, which can enhance call clarity and offer extra features like video conferencing. Ensuring excellent call quality will improve communication with stakeholders and employees alike.

Another crucial feature to take into account is the ability to scale. Your telephone system should be flexible to your business needs, allowing for effortless expansion as your company grows. Whether you aim to add new employees or locations, a versatile phone system can manage these changes without requiring a complete overhaul. This versatility can save time and money in the long run, making it a vital aspect of your selection.

Lastly, don't overlook the importance of integration capabilities. The ideal telephone system should seamlessly connect with additional tools and software used in your company, such as CRM systems and productivity applications. This collaboration can enhance workflow efficiency, streamline operations, and improve total productivity.
